Make sure all the ends on your battery cables are clean and tight. I got a tow in because my car would not try to start even tried boosting to no avail. All my lights and radio was working but they said the cable was corroded and would not let the full power work. We replaced the battery cables and worked like new now.

These cars where notorious for the antitheft system failing, when this happens it will turn off the starter to prevent theft. You would see a light on the dash that says SECURITY if this is the case. Here is a link with 2 different ways to fix this system.

It is possible that you have a partial connection to the battery, enough to get lights to function but not enough to crank the engine. I had the same problem with my cherokee. Try tightening all connections to the battery. If not it may be your starter solenoid. Let me know if you need anything else or if this works.
